Duck Lake Trailhead
Duck Lake Trailhead is a parking area in Siskiyou County, Shasta Cascades, California. Duck Lake Trailhead is situated nearby to Duck-Eaton Trailhead, as well as near Lipstick Lake.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Russian Wilderness
Nature reserve
Photo: Mkauffmann, CC BY 3.0.
The Russian Wilderness is a wilderness area of 12,000 acres located approximately 65 miles northeast of Eureka in northern California. It is within the Klamath National Forest in Siskiyou County and is managed by the US Forest Service. Russian Wilderness is situated 2½ miles southwest of Duck Lake Trailhead.
